Complete Description:
The NC Department of Health and Human Services seeks contractor resources to assist with the development and implementation of NC Families Accessing Services through Technology (NC FAST) using Cúram Software.
These resources will have significant delivery responsibilities as part of NC FAST development, and will act as the point of contact on site for development-related questions and issues that arise which cannot be addressed by a technical consultant. They will work closely with Senior Technical Consultants on design and development issues, and may act in the role of senior technical developer.
Duties include but are not limited to: leading functional and detailed requirement development, code development, Joint Application Development (JAD) sessions, functional and detailed design, and life cycle management for the implementation of NC FAST.
Areas of focus will include business and workflow process modeling, and business reengineering using Cúram. These activities will involve the use of COTS Cúram Enterprise Framework Components, Cúram Intelligent Evidence Gathering (IEG2), Cúram Express Rules for Triage (CERT), Oracle, use of XML technology in Cúram, Cúram Evidence Framework, Subversion, and WebSphere. Responsibilities also include reporting statuses to the NC FAST Project Manager, and adhering to DHHS policies and procedures.
